Jack Dempsey

Jack Dempsey and a canine friend enjoy some fishing. Courtesy photo.

NICE, Calif. – Jack Everett Dempsey, born Sept. 24, 1955, in Van Wert, Ohio, went with the Lord on Friday, Sept. 18, 2020. He was a resident of Nice.

Jack is survived by his wife of 43 years, Beck Dempsey; his daughter, Jennifer Sevedge; his son, Scott Dempsey; and his siblings, Kathy Robertson and Jim Haber. He was a grandpa to two girls and two boys and a great-grandpa to a boy and a girl.

He was proceeded in death by his mother and father Bill and Ida Haber, his brother Ken Dempsey and his son Jack Dempsey.

Jack graduated from Incline Village High in 1973. He joined the United States Marine Corps and was honorably discharged in January of 1977.

Jack then came home to his loving wife and daughter and eventually added two boys to the family.

He began his lifelong career as a cook which began in Nevada. He then went on to open his family-owned restaurant, The Evening Rose Café in 2000 in Nice and retired in 2019.

Jack enjoyed coaching his two son’s baseball teams, bowling, fishing and shooting.

He was a very wise, informative and kind-hearted man.

Jack, aka Papa, will be missed dearly.
